SolidWorks is one of the most powerful and widely used 3D CAD software tools in the world. It is designed to help engineers, product designers, and manufacturers create accurate 3D models, detailed engineering drawings, and realistic simulations with high efficiency.
Why SolidWorks Is Essential for Modern Engineering
SolidWorks provides a complete solution for mechanical design, product development, and industrial design. With its intuitive interface, users can easily build parametric models, assemble complex components, and modify designs without starting from scratch.
Key Features of SolidWorks
- Advanced 3D modeling and parametric design tools
- Accurate technical drawings and dimensioning
- Assembly management for complex engineering projects
- Simulation and stress analysis for real-world testing
- Compatibility with CNC machining and 3D printing workflows
Applications Across Industries
SolidWorks is widely used in industries such as automotive, aerospace, manufacturing, and consumer product design. Engineers rely on SolidWorks to reduce development time, minimize production errors, and improve overall product quality.
